spacetourismindonesia Medical Requirements: A Global Perspective

When considering spacetourismindonesia medical requirements, it is essential to look at the current global benchmarks. These are comprehensive and go beyond standard airline travel health checks. The primary goal is to ensure that participants do not pose a risk to themselves, the crew, or the mission. Key medical considerations typically include:

  • Cardiovascular Health: A thorough cardiac evaluation, including ECGs and stress tests, is common, given the G-forces experienced during launch and re-entry. History of heart disease, uncontrolled hypertension, or significant arrhythmias would likely be disqualifying.
  • Pulmonary Function: Excellent lung function is critical. Conditions like severe asthma or chronic obstructive pulmonary disease (COPD) could prevent participation.
  • Neurological Health: No history of seizures, strokes, or severe neurological disorders. Vestibular function is also assessed due to potential motion sickness in microgravity.
  • Musculoskeletal Fitness: While not requiring peak athletic performance, participants must be able to move freely within the spacecraft and withstand launch forces. Severe joint issues or spinal problems might be a concern.
  • Psychological Stability: Comprehensive psychological evaluations assess mental resilience, claustrophobia, and the ability to cope with high-stress situations. Anxiety disorders or severe depression are typically disqualifying.
  • Vision and Hearing: Corrected vision and hearing within normal limits are usually required, primarily for safety briefings and operational awareness.

Training and Preparation for Sub-Orbital Journeys

Even for sub-orbital flights, participants undergo a period of preparation. This training is not about learning to pilot the spacecraft but about familiarisation with the environment and emergency procedures. Programmes typically include:

  • G-Force Training: Exposure to simulated G-forces in centrifuges to prepare the body for launch and re-entry.
  • Safety Briefings: Detailed instructions on spacecraft systems, emergency exits, and procedures.
  • Microgravity Familiarisation: Though brief in sub-orbital flights, some orientation to movement in reduced gravity might be provided.
  • Fitness Conditioning: General physical fitness is encouraged to enhance comfort and resilience during the flight.
